Output 073183589ac2af18352c85ea1f395d549e98bcef93895ccc0f331c42d196a242:41

value
5782944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7371751bc14a283ba1bf05cd4c53e31d43ba1df2 OP_EQUAL
address
3CDRYmQTQPqDBBUNrxk6kCsg75HUMJL2fC
transaction
073183589ac2af18352c85ea1f395d549e98bcef93895ccc0f331c42d196a242
spent
true